Sepio Capital LP Sells 890 Shares of Northrop Grumman Co. (NYSE:NOC)

Sepio Capital LP lessened its position in shares of Northrop Grumman Co. (NYSE:NOCFree Report) by 12.5% in the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 6,243 shares of the aerospace company’s stock after selling 890 shares during the quarter. Sepio Capital LP’s holdings in Northrop Grumman were worth $2,722,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Northrop Grumman Trading Up 0.5 %

Northrop Grumman stock opened at $526.72 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$77.95 billion, a PE ratio of 36.83, a P/E/G ratio of 2.44 and a beta of 0.34. Northrop Grumman Co. has a 12 month low of $414.56 and a 12 month high of $534.61. The stock’s 50 day simple moving average is $505.21 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$472.12. The company has a current ratio of 1.11, a quick ratio of 0.99 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.03.

Northrop Grumman (NYSE:NOCG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 25th. The aerospace company reported $6.36 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$5.93 by $0.43. The company had revenue of $10.22 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$10.02 billion. Northrop Grumman had a net margin of 5.61% and a return on equity of 25.44%. The firm’s revenue was up 6.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$5.34 earnings per share. Analysts anticipate that Northrop Grumman Co. will post 25.14 earnings per share for the current year.

About Northrop Grumman

(Free Report)

Northrop Grumman Corporation operates as an aerospace and defense technology company in the United States, Asia/Pacific, Europe, and internationally. The company’s Aeronautics Systems segment designs, develops, manufactures, integrates, and sustains aircraft systems. This segment also offers unmanned autonomous aircraft systems, including high-altitude long-endurance strategic ISR systems and vertical take-off and landing tactical ISR systems; and strategic long-range strike aircraft, tactical fighter and air dominance aircraft, and airborne battle management and command and control systems.
